ELLA ES EL MATADOR (SHE IS THE MATADOR)
By Gemma Cubero and Celeste Carrasco

For Spaniards¡ªand for the world¡ªnothing has expressed the country's traditionally rigid gender roles more powerfully than the image of the male matador. So sacred was the bullfighter's masculinity to Spanish identity that a 1908 law barred women from the sport.

ELLA ES EL MATADOR (SHE IS THE MATADOR) reveals the surprising history of the women who made such a law necessary, and offers fascinating profiles of two female matadors currently in the arena, the acclaimed Maripaz Vega and neophyte Eva Florencia. These women are gender pioneers by necessity, confronting both bull and social code. But what emerges in the film as their truest motivation is their sheer passion¡ªfor bullfighting, and in their pursuit of a dream.
